Heads up: if the Lintrock baseline file in the Quarrow repo drifts from main, CI fails with a "stale baseline" error even when the code is fine. Quick fix is to regenerate the baseline on a clean checkout and re-push. If a customer build is blocked, confirm the failing run matches the token below before escalating.

build token for yadug-yagag: htk21_c863c33eb8b82c0c9c152

## Service Account: reindex-nightly

The nightly search reindex on Querrel runs at 02:15 under the `svc-reindex` account. It walks the Lumenfeld catalog tables, rebuilds the token shards, and swaps the alias once validation passes. If the job fails twice in a row, it pages the search rotation rather than retrying. The account has read access to the catalog replica and write access to the staging index only. For local debugging of the reindex client, authenticate against the Querrel gateway with the key below.

app token of fajeg-bawip = kto4_Gm90

Ticket TRX-madeup: Transcode farm vault locked

New folks: the Pelicord transcoding farm pulls codec licenses from a sealed vault that auto-locks after three failed unseal attempts. That happened overnight, so worker nodes in the Harlow pool are idle. To unseal, run the recovery flow from the jumpbox and supply the phrase when prompted. The recovery passphrase for the vault is below.

unlock words, yajep-baweg: sorox-eliix-druix-druix-quenax-lamys

Finance Review Summary — Supplier Contract Renewal

Prepared for the incoming director. The Hallowmere logistics contract expires at fiscal year end. Current terms run 4% above market benchmarks; the renewal proposal trims unit rates by 3% in exchange for a three-year commitment. Quarterly spend has averaged within budget, though fuel surcharges added variance last period. Procurement recommends renewal with a break clause at month eighteen. The confidential negotiating position appears immediately below for your review.

confidential, bawip-fahap: Gross margin on Ulaael came in at 5 percent against a plan of 10 percent. Only 5 of the 100 pilot accounts renewed Ulaael, so a churn review is set for July 1.